    240dex 80+str applies to bows and 1h
    For bows/1h :- 20 dex or 20 str = +1pot
    For bowgun only 250dex needed coz :- 10dex = +1pot (bowgun wont get pot from str)
    Similiarly 2h only needs 250str (10str = +1pot) (wont get pot from dex)
